Designed for high-voltage, micropower regulation and supervisory functions, the MAX6793 offers ultra-low quiescent current (68µA), a wide input voltage range (5V to 72V), and dual-output capability with up to 150mA per output. Available in a compact 20-TQFN (5x5) package, it is ideal for automotive applications where reliability and efficiency are critical. Key Featrues
Wide Input Voltage Range (5V to 72V): The ability to operate over a broad input voltage range allows the device to withstand automotive load-dump conditions and makes it suitable for a variety of industrial and automotive applications.
Dual Output Capability (Up to 150mA per Output): This feature enables the device to power multiple circuits simultaneously, enhancing its versatility and reducing the need for additional regulators in complex systems.
Adjustable Output Voltage (1.8V to 11V): The adjustable output voltage feature provides flexibility in designing circuits for different voltage requirements, making it adaptable to a wide range of applications.
Thermal, Short-Circuit, and Overvoltage Protection: These built-in protections enhance the reliability and safety of the device by preventing damage from overheating, short circuits, or excessive voltage, ensuring stable operation in harsh environments.
Applications
Industrial Control Systems: The MAX6793 is well-suited for industrial control systems, including PLCs (Programmable Logic Controllers) and motor control units. Its dual-output capability and adjustable voltage options (1.8V to 11V) allow it to power multiple subsystems with precision, while its robust design ensures reliable performance in high-temperature and high-noise environments.
Portable Medical Devices: The MAX6793 is an excellent choice for portable medical devices, such as patient monitors and diagnostic equipment. Its low dropout voltage and micropower operation enable efficient power management in battery-powered applications, while its thermal and short-circuit protection ensures safe and reliable operation in critical healthcare settings.
IoT and Edge Computing Devices: The MAX6793 is ideal for IoT and edge computing devices, such as smart sensors and gateways. Its low quiescent current and wide input voltage range make it suitable for energy-efficient designs, while its small 5mm x 5mm TQFN package allows for compact integration in space-constrained applications, ensuring reliable power delivery for connected devices.
